I think part of the anxiety is that it is the first place you come to in
your otherwise straightforward manual that you must make a decision that is
not clear cut and does not have a picture to back it up. It is a small
decision but as I remember it says "thin film" but be careful not to peel
away the backing. At least for me, I didn't know what Elecraft meant by
thin film verses backing. Many of us hadn't seen an LCD component like that
right out of a bulk box. Never saw one with a thin film protecting the
backing to know what one without looks like. What is the difference between
a thin film and what is a backing when you've never seen either one and
wired up trying to do a perfect job? It is clearly an important step and
one you want to complete. PERFECTLY. So ask the reflector. That is why I
think you see this so often. Just my .02 cents worth.

Folks,
Yes, this does come up frequently, and I for one find the manual language
quite clear.
Please read carefully (with everything in the order stated). "But the back
of some LCDs (not all) may have ... If the protective film is found on the
back side ... then peel it away"
What is difficult to understand about "some" followed by "If" and "then".
In other words, your LCD may or may not have the film - If it does, peel it
away, but if it does not, do not peel anything away. I fail to understand
the confusion, the manual must be inclusive for all possibilities.
The language in the manual is the most precise that I know about. Please
help me to understand why so many seem to have trouble with it (suggested
alternative wording would be most helpful).
